A 24-year-old Florida man is facing felony drug charges after a search of his vehicle turned up over 30 pounds of marijuana, according to Sweetwater County Sheriff Mike Lowell.

The sheriff says a Sheriff's Office K9 unit was on routine patrol on Interstate 80 west of Green River when the deputy saw an eastbound Toyota Camry following too closely behind a semi tractor-trailer rig.

The deputy pulled over the Camry and identified the driver as 24-year-old Micheal J. Ramirez Torrens of Jacksonville, Florida. The deputy searched the vehicle after noticing what he said was the strong odor of marijuana.

The search turned up 30.6 pounds of pot in vacuum-sealed bags. Ramirez-Torrens was charged with felony grade possession fo a controlled substance and manufacture of a controlled substance.

He was released on Friday after posting a $20,000 cash or surety bond.
